本项目旨在通过分析文本中的词汇频率,自动生成直观且美观的词云图,帮助用户快速理解文档的核心内容和主题分布。
词云生成作为一种数据可视化技术,能够以图形的方式直观地展示文本中的高频词汇,从而帮助人们快速理解文本的主要内容。我们使用“词云生成器.exe”工具来分析一段文字,并提取其中频繁出现的词语形成词云图,以便更直观地看到哪些词汇是文本的核心主题。
我们需要了解词云生成的基本原理。这通常包括以下几个步骤:
1. **数据预处理**:这是生成词云的第一步,涉及去除无意义的停用词(如“的”、“是”、“和”等),以及标点符号和数字。同时可能还需要进行词干提取和词形还原,将词汇转换为其基本形式。
2. **词频统计**:接下来,程序会对剩余的词汇进行计数,并统计每个词在文本中出现的次数。这是生成词云的关键步骤,频率越高的词汇,在最终形成的图中显示得越大或颜色越深。
3. **权重分配**:根据词汇出现的频率为每个词语赋予不同的权重,决定其在词云中的尺寸和颜色深度。高频词汇将被赋予更高的权重,并且在结果图像中更加突出。
4. **设计与布局**:在此阶段确定词云的形状、字体以及颜色等视觉元素。可以选择自定义形状或使用不同风格的字体来增加视觉吸引力,同时利用布局算法优化词语的位置以尽可能多地展示所有词汇并保持整体美观。
5. **图像生成**:通过选择的设计和布局信息,最终生成词云图。这可以通过各种可视化库完成,例如Python中的`wordcloud`库或其他工具如“词云生成器.exe”。
在实际应用中,词云技术可以广泛应用于新闻分析、社交媒体监测以及文献研究等领域。比如,在新闻报道的文本分析中,通过观察词云可以帮助快速把握热点事件的关键词汇;而在学术研究方面,则可以通过它对大量文献的主要概念有一个清晰的认识。
使用“词云生成器.exe”时,我们需要将待分析的文字输入或导入到程序中,并设置好参数如颜色方案、字体大小等,然后点击生成按钮即可得到词云图。导出的图片可用于报告展示或者进一步的数据分析工作。
总之,作为一种简洁而有效的数据可视化工具,词云能够以艺术化的方式揭示文本中的主要趋势和关键信息。通过掌握其原理与技巧,我们可以更好地理解和利用大量文本数据。